Pentagon identifies four of six US Army Reserve soldiers killed in Iran drone attack in KuwaitThe Department of War identified four of six U.S. Army Reserve soldiers killed in a March 1 drone attack at the Port of Shuaiba in Kuwait during Operation Epic Fury: Capt. Cody Khork, 35, of Lakeland, Florida; Sgt. 1st Class Nicole Amor, 39, of White Bear Lake, Minnesota; Sgt. 1st Class Noah Tietjens, 42, of Bellevue, Nebraska; and Sgt. Declan Coady, 20, of Des Moines, Iowa. All were assigned to the 103rd Sustainment Command in Des Moines, Iowa.
Texas State Sen. James Talarico defeats Rep. Jasmine Crockett in Democratic Senate primaryTexas State Sen. James Talarico won the Democratic Senate primary over Rep. Jasmine Crockett with 53% to 46% with 83% of votes counted, and will face either Attorney General Ken Paxton or Sen. John Cornyn in the general election after the GOP candidates head to a May 26 runoff. Cook Political Report ranks the race “Likely Republican.”
Black Lives Matter Lake County founder caught in brawl with employee over alleged embezzlementBlack Lives Matter Lake County founder Clyde McLemore and project manager Nyesha A. Hill were caught on camera in a physical fight at the organization’s Waukegan, Illinois office on January 12 after police responded to break up the fight. Hill claimed she confronted McLemore over frivolous spending, alleging in a police report she saw him spend money intended for the organization on “girls” and “gambling.”
